Super hardy and able to stand dry shade (according to GPP), I settled on these Pacific Wax Myrtles as a screen for underneath our newly limbed up chamaecyparis at the property line between us and the new house. Purported to grow quickly and quite large, I’m hoping to underplant these with smaller shrubs as I suspect they’ll get a little leggy without full sun.
